About The Position

Performs highly complex training and development work. Work involves coordinating, developing, evaluating, and conducting training sessions using a variety of training methods. Works under limited supervision with moderate latitude for the use of initiative and independent judgment.

Responsibilities

  • Conducts on-site agency training; assists in planning and developing specialized training, staff development, and continuing education programs; evaluates and analyzes training needs; and plans, designs, and develops methods for the assessment and evaluation of training effectiveness.
  • Researches, develops, reviews, and evaluates training programs and materials; participates in solving training problems and ensuring the effective utilization of modern training methods and techniques; formulates training program policies and procedures and recommends modifications as appropriate.
  • Formulates learning objectives; develops and prepares curricula and course outlines; and selects and develops instructional methods, training aids, manuals, and other materials.
  • Maintains training activity records; compiles data and prepares reports; and assists in the preparation of program budget requests.
  • Provides technical assistance and training in the program area.
